#c1d247 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c1d247 is composed of 75.7% red, 82.4%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 8.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.2%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 67.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.7% and a lightness of 55.1%. #c1d247 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ff8e with #83a500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#c1d247 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c1d247 has RGB values of R:193, G:210,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12702279.

Shades and Tints of #c1d247
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050501 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1d247
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#929485 is the less saturated color, while #e2fe1b is the most saturated one.
